Before Jonah was born, I bought a Moby Wrap, this was really complicated and too hot for us. Our friends really enjoy using the wrap but it was defiantly not for us. The material was really long and it was so hot since Jonah and I are both naturally hot.
One day, I was looking on baby forums and saw people talking about sakura bloom ring slings. Then I went on the site http://www.sakurabloom.com and saw that it was super pricey for just one ring sling. I kept debating but then I decided to see if someone was selling a used one of one of the facebook exchanges for Garden Grove. I was really lucky because one mom commented then personal messaged me about the ring slings and told me what each of the different slings that sakura bloom ring slings meant. Pures (discontinued Irish linen) and Classics (Belgian linen) are both single layer. Simples (discontinued) are double layer linen. Chambrays are double layer. Essential silk (two colors) and simple silk (one color) are both double layers.When I learned this, I decided that I should try it. I got a classic in acadia. This blue was very beautiful.
